Pretty unlikely – more likely that the Democratic Party would draft in a 'mainstream' alternative like Joe Biden, or else Tim Kaine would just run in her stead (which would make his selection as VP even dumber than it already was). There'd be a huge push for Bernie (and his supporters would go apeshit if he didn't get picked), but I don't think the party powerbrokers would want him.
Given Clinton's unpopularity, hard to know what impact replacing her would be. I have a feeling it would work in Trump's favour simply because whoever replaced her would be lower profile and someone voters would take a lot longer to get used to. A lot of the Republican-leaning swing voters who are considering voting for her might reconsider if she was replaced with someone to her left (which is pretty much anyone) or someone seen as a less safe pair of hands.
